No Drama - Ghostly Grey wins again
Jan 05, 2014
Victoria's iron horse, Chasing Drama, took 29 starts to win his maiden but
the big Grey has again shown a liking for the winning post, notching his
second career win in the Frank King Memorial Handicap (1900m) at Kilmore.
Jockey Dean Holland settled Chasing Drama third in the run in the seven
horse field before racing away to win by a length-and-a-half. He put the
writing on the wall with a good second over the same track and distance two
starts ago.
Chasing Drama has now gone 23 runs without a spell, dating back to October 2012, He's virtually become the stable pet and is clearly thriving on his racing and enjoys the little work and swimming.
Among those 23 starts have been two over the jumps, but the five-year-old
has found his niche in races around 1900 - 2100 metres but will in time stretch out to 3000m again..
